Dubai Investments Park (DIP) is a vast mixed-use development located near the Jebel Ali industrial area in Dubai. Spanning 2,300 hectares, it is strategically positioned at the junction of Sheikh Mohammad Bin Zayed highway (E33) and Jebel Ali Al Habab Road (D57).
DIP is divided into three main zones: an industrial complex hosting light and medium industries along with hi-tech companies; a commercial area featuring offices, showrooms, and retail outlets; and seven residential communities offering diverse housing options.
The residential sector includes villas, townhouses, apartments, and studios. Notable communities include Green Community, a 67-hectare green neighborhood with various apartment and villa options set away from city noise yet well connected by roads. Ewan Residences is a gated, landscaped community blending Emirati, Arabic, and Andalusian design elements, complete with recreational facilities such as swimming pools and jogging tracks.
Ritaj offers affordable housing with over 2,000 units including studios and multi-bedroom apartments, complemented by amenities like swimming pools, shops, restaurants, and a mosque. The Dunes Village is a modern gated complex with 942 spacious apartments, fitness facilities, landscaped gardens, and retail options.
Upcoming residential projects include The Palisades, designed around a central park with period-style architecture, as well as The Royal Estates and Dubai Lagoon. The area also supports education with six schools serving the community, making DIP a comprehensive location for living, working, and industry within Dubai.
